Output 33204428723be99c0d53978662368df04c5424ed998a3b05bbca9fbbd60f630a:0

value
114000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4a602666e7733d220d048e09b6dc8949883c15d OP_EQUAL
address
3M5Q3kBs3dAEzunYoFg473KXHcRrbkfg2d
transaction
33204428723be99c0d53978662368df04c5424ed998a3b05bbca9fbbd60f630a
confirmations
246231
spent
true